The first and arguably most critical element is selecting the right hardware. Gone are the days of mining Bitcoin with a repurposed gaming PC. Application-Specific Integrated Circuits (ASICs) reign supreme for Bitcoin (BTC) mining due to their unparalleled hash rate and efficiency. However, the ASIC market is dominated by a few key players, and availability can be a challenge. Ethereum (ETH), even post-Merge, continues to see opportunities for GPU mining alternative coins, and emerging Proof-of-Work (PoW) cryptocurrencies present unique hardware requirements. Careful research into the algorithms, difficulty levels, and profitability of different coins is paramount before investing in any mining rig.

Beyond pure processing power, energy efficiency is the name of the game. Electricity costs in the US vary wildly depending on location. A cheap mining rig in a high-cost energy state can quickly become a money pit. Scouring for locations with access to renewable energy sources, such as solar or wind power, can provide a significant competitive advantage. Partnering with or establishing operations near existing renewable energy infrastructure is an increasingly viable strategy. Furthermore, optimizing your mining rig’s cooling system is critical for longevity and performance. Overheating can lead to hardware failures and reduced hash rates.

Hosting services offer a convenient alternative to managing your own mining farm. These services provide infrastructure, maintenance, and security, allowing you to focus on optimizing your mining strategy. However, choosing the right hosting provider is crucial. Factors to consider include the provider’s reputation, energy costs, security measures, uptime guarantees, and proximity to your location. Understand the contract terms and fees associated with hosting services before committing. Look for providers with transparent pricing and a proven track record of reliability.

Navigating the regulatory landscape is another key aspect of successful crypto mining. The US regulatory environment is still evolving, and laws vary from state to state. Understanding the legal implications of crypto mining, including tax obligations, environmental regulations, and zoning laws, is crucial for avoiding legal pitfalls. Staying informed about proposed legislation and engaging with industry advocacy groups can help you navigate this complex terrain.

The evolving hash rate and mining difficulty of Bitcoin continues to pose a challenge and opportunity for miners. As more miners join the network, the difficulty increases, requiring more powerful hardware and efficient mining strategies. Miners must constantly adapt their operations to maintain profitability in this competitive environment. Furthermore, understanding the Bitcoin halving cycle and its impact on mining rewards is crucial for long-term planning.
